Pecan Pie Cookies
Report
These pretty pecan pie cookies are simple buttery cookies featuring a sweet pecan pie filling that will melt in your mouth. It's an easy cookie recipe made with store bought cookies with traditional pecan pie flavor baked into the center.

Ingredients
- 12 Sugar Cookie Dough or homemade sugar cookie dough
- 1 large egg
- ¼ cup brown sugar
- 2 tablespoons corn syrup
- ½ teaspoon vanilla extract
- 1 cup pecans chopped
Instructions
- Preheat oven to 350° F and grease a muffin pan with non-stick cooking spray.
- If using Ready to Bake cookie dough, simply roll two of the raw cookie discs together to form one large dough ball. You can also use the tube of raw cookie dough or make your own sugar cookie dough and break off about 2 tablespoons of dough and roll it into a ball.
- Place one cookie dough ball in each hole of the muffin pan.
- Bake for 10 minutes, then remove the pan from the oven. (the cookies will not be fully cooked yet).
- Using the back of a spoon, press the center of each cookie down to form a cup
Make the pecan filling:
- In a medium bowl, add the egg, brown sugar, corn syrup, vanilla, and pecans and stir until blended well.
- Spoon the pecan mixture into each cookie cup.
- Return the cookies to the oven to bake for an additional 8 to 10 minutes, until the edges of the cookies are golden brown.
- Allow the cookies to cool in the pan for 2-3 minutes, then remove them from the tin and place on a wire cooling rack to cool completely.
Notes
- Nutritional information is based on Pillsbury Ready to Bake Sugar Cookie Dough.
- Use any favorite homemade sugar cookie recipe.
- Swap the dough and make with chocolate chip cookie dough or make chocolate pecan pie cookies.
- Place chocolate chips on top of the nutty topping for a chocolate twist or drizzle with chocolate syrup after baking.
- Mix in ½ cup cocoa powder to the sugar cookie dough to make it a chocolate cookie base.
- Use maple syrup or honey in the pecan pie filling instead of corn syrup.
- Add a tablespoon of Bourbon to the pecan pie filling for a bourbon-infused cookie.
